[英]Disable E_STRICT errors in php.ini file still throws the errors
我正在尝试禁用php.ini
文件中的E_STRICT
错误,但仍会引发错误。 我使用的是带有MAMP
PHP 5.4.10
(不是PRO版本)。
使用phpinfo
我已经在/Applications/MAMP/bin/php/php5.4.10/conf/php.ini
找到了php.ini
文件。
我改变了:
error_reporting = E_ALL
至
error_reporting = E_ALL & ~E_STRICT
然后我重新启动了Apache
但是它仍然抛出错误,我在哪里错了?
使用error_reporting = E_ALL ^ E_STRICT
。
如果您无权访问php.ini,则可以将其放在.htaccess文件中:
php_value error_reporting 30711
这是E_ALL值(32767)并除去E_STRICT(2048)和E_NOTICE(8)值。
如果您无权访问.htaccess文件或未启用该文件,则可以将其放在任何脚本的PHP部分的顶部
error_reporting(E_ALL ^ E_STRICT)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.